IN THE U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T FOR THE EASTERN DISTRICT OF PENNSYLVANIA EUGENE GREGORY DEWS v. PA. DEPARTMENT OF CORRECTIONS, MR. JOE KORSNIAK, MR. JOSE BOGGIO, WEXFORD HEALTH SOURCES and MIKE WENEROWICZ : : : : : : : : CIVIL ACTION NO. 14-3048 ORDER AND NOW, this 9th day of March, 2015, upon consideration of the Defendants Wexford Health Services, Inc. and Dr. Jose Boggio’s Motion to Dismiss Plaintiff’s Complaint (Document No. 24) and the plaintiff’s response, it is ORDERED that the motion is GRANTED IN PART and DENIED IN PART. IT IS FURTHER ORDERED as follows: 1. The motion as it relates to the defendant Dr. Jose Boggio is DENIED; 2. The motion as it relates to the defendant Wexford Health Services, Inc., incorrectly identified by the plaintiff as Wexford Health Sources is GRANTED; and 3. The complaint is DISMISSED as to the defendant Wexford Health Services, Inc., incorrectly identified by the plaintiff as Wexford Health Sources. /s/Timothy J. Savage TIMOTHY J. SAVAGE, J.
